Cremona's table of elliptic curves

Curve 66600bt1

66600 = 23 · 32 · 52 · 37



Data for elliptic curve 66600bt1

Field Data Notes
Atkin-Lehner 2- 3- 5- 37+ Signs for the Atkin-Lehner involutions
Class 66600bt Isogeny class
Conductor 66600 Conductor
∏ cp 16 Product of Tamagawa factors cp
deg 119808 Modular degree for the optimal curve
Δ -479040480000 = -1 · 28 · 37 · 54 · 372 Discriminant
Eigenvalues 2- 3- 5- -1  4 -1  8 -1 Hecke eigenvalues for primes up to 20
Equation [0,0,0,-34500,-2466700] [a1,a2,a3,a4,a6]
j -38934400000/4107 j-invariant
L 2.8024122241901 L(r)(E,1)/r!
Ω 0.17515076428293 Real period
R 1 Regulator
r 0 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 1 Number of elements in the torsion subgroup
Twists 22200d1 66600q1 Quadratic twists by: -3 5
